Method
- Preheat your oven to 200°C (400°F)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per or spray lightly with nonstick spray.
- Grate the zucchinis and place the grated zucchini in a clean kitchen towel or cheesecloth. Squeeze out as much liquid as possible.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the squeezed zucchini, cheddar cheese, Parmesan cheese, breadcrumbs, eggs, garlic powder, black pepper, salt, and parsley. Mix well until fully combined.
- Scoop out heaping tablespoon-sized portions of the mixture and shape into small balls or bites. Place them on the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 cm apart.
- Bake for 18-20 minutes, or until the bites are golden brown and set.
- Remove from the oven and allow to cool for a few minutes before serving.
- For extra crispiness, you can broil the bites for an additional 2 minutes after baking.
- Serve with your favorite dip, such as marinara or ranch.
- These bites are freezer friendly. Store cooled bites in an airtight container in the freezer for up to 2 months. Reheat in the oven to retain crispiness.
